Как скопировать текст из одной вкладки в другую? - PullRequest
0 голосов
/ 28 января 2019

Я работаю над расширением, которое позволяет мне копировать данные с веб-сайта на одной вкладке в другую, открытую на другой вкладке.Два сайта имеют различное происхождение.Я попытался browser.storage.local, но, похоже, он не работает:

Хранение данных:

browser.storage.local.set({
  'title': 'some title',
  'date': 'some date'
});

Восстановление данных:

let promise = browser.storage.local.get(['title', 'date']);
promise.then(function(item) {
  console.log ('promise success');
  console.log('title: ', item.title);
}, function(error) {
  console.log('error', error);
});

Почему это не работаети как мне это исправить.Заранее спасибо.

1 Ответ

0 голосов
/ 28 января 2019

Я только что разобрался, для этого требуется разрешение на хранение.Я добавил следующую строку в мой Manifest.json файл, и он заработал:

"permissions": ["storage"],
...